How it Works
  • Calcium Carbonate: Provides the primary building block for bones.
  • Calcitriol: Regulates calcium and promotes its absorption.
  • Vitamin K2-7: Directs calcium into bones and away from soft tissues.
  • Magnesium & Zinc: Vital co-factors for bone metabolism and bone-building cells.
  • Methylcobalamin & L-Methylfolate: Support nerve health and maintain bone strength.
Safety Advice
  • Do not take if you have high blood levels of calcium (hypercalcemia).
  • Use with caution if you have a history of kidney stones.
  • Consult your doctor before use during pregnancy or breastfeeding.
Drug Interactions
  • Blood Thinners (Warfarin): Vitamin K can reduce effectiveness.
  • Antibiotics (Tetracyclines, Quinolones): Calcium can interfere with absorption.
  • Thyroid Medications (Levothyroxine): Take at least 4 hours apart.
  • Bisphosphonates: Take at a different time of day.
